Sheriff Says Officers Can Work Better Outside Of Shrinking Group With four of its five partners abandoning a Travis County-led anti-drug coalition, Sheriff Margo Frasier has been forced to pull out of the Capital Area Narcotics Task Force - a dwindling consortium of Central Texas agencies involved in two deadly drug raids in little more than a year. Frasier said Friday that despite the loss of her partners, she already had made up her mind to yank her officers from the troubled unit that was never "as successful as it could have been."
